🥘 Ingredients

10 items
  • 2 cups masa harina
  • 1.5 cups warm water
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 1 cup refried beans
  • 1 cup cooked steak or chicken, sliced
  • 0.5 cup cotija cheese, crumbled
  • 1 cup lettuce, shredded
  • 0.5 cup sour cream
  • 0.5 cup salsa

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

In a large mixing bowl, combine masa harina, warm water, and salt. Mix until a soft dough forms.

2

Divide the dough into 4 equal portions and roll each into a ball.

3

Flatten each ball into an oval shape approximately 6 to 8 inches long and 1/4 inch thick.

4

Heat a griddle or skillet over medium heat and brush with vegetable oil.

5

Cook each huarache on the griddle for about 2 to 3 minutes on each side until lightly browned and cooked through.

6

Remove from heat and carefully spread a thin layer of refried beans over each huarache, leaving a small border around the edge.

7

Top with sliced steak or chicken, crumbled cotija cheese, shredded lettuce, a dollop of sour cream, and salsa as desired.

8

Serve warm and enjoy!
